About Georges Bader
Georges Bader is a scholar working on Rheumatology, Surgery, Urology,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Epidemiology, having authored 45 papers that have together received 667 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pelvic floor disorders treatments (24 papers), Anorectal Disease Treatments and Outcomes (12 papers), Pelvic and Acetabular Injuries (7 papers), Hernia repair and management (6 papers), Urinary Bladder and Prostate Research (6 papers), Urinary Tract Infections Management (5 papers), Photonic Crystals and Applications (4 papers) and Transition Metal Oxide Nanomaterials (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Rheumatology (335 citations), Urology (92 citations), Surgery (326 citations), Obstetrics and Gynecology (43 citations) and Polymers and Plastics (74 citations). Georges Bader has collaborated with scholars based in France, Canada and United States. Frequent co-authors include Arnaud Fauconnier, P. V. Ashrit, Xavier Fritel, Vo‐Van Truong, Renaud de Tayrac, X. Deffieux, Élise Zareski, Anne‐Cécile Pizzoferrato, Jean-Philippe Lucot and Fernand E. Girouard. Their work appears in journals such as Neurourology and Urodynamics, Journal of Applied Physics, Journal of Minimally Invasive Gynecology, International Urogynecology Journal and Obstetrical & Gynecological Survey.
